Abstract

In this study, a novel substrate integrated folded‐waveguide resonator filter is presented and an aperture coupling between adjacent resonators is introduced, which is characterized using full‐wave EM simulations and verified experimentally. A demonstrator of two‐pole substrate integrated folded‐waveguide resonator filter of this type has been designed, fabricated, and tested. As an example, a two‐pole BPF centered at 4.675 GHz with a fractional bandwidth of 7.4% is designed, fabricated, and measured. Simulations and experimental results are presented to validate the design and to show the advantages of this type of filter. The simulated and measured results show an excellent agreement. © 2008 Wiley Periodicals, Inc.
